What are the five declarations of the new SEO operating model?

Organizations that scale organic visibility adhere to five operating requirements. First, treat SEO as infrastructure — a foundational digital capability embedded in platforms, not a set of post-launch fixes. Second, SEO must live upstream, shaping decisions about site structure, taxonomy, and data modeling rather than only reviewing outcomes. Third, cross-functional accountability — Development, Product, UX, and Legal share ownership of visibility with clear escalation paths. Fourth, governance must replace guidelines, meaning mandatory standards, controlled templates, and centralized entity definitions enforced by a Center of Excellence with authority. Fifth, measure the system, not the page — assess structural eligibility and where visibility leaks, rather than quarterly traffic alone.
